Transaction 66a64f6b10220fa43603a6bec1774107fd5896ce0dd89b26238bc6723ce5bcb5
1 Input
1 Output
-
66a64f6b10220fa43603a6bec1774107fd5896ce0dd89b26238bc6723ce5bcb5:0
- value
- 155362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6f9474623d06aea353f0919a242aeec7824b03 OP_EQUAL
- address
- 3BaNZy9X3V96RZWfJtuhLjnZe7MAUCLEUb